I am moving to the Gainesville area in August. I am looking at a complex in the city of Alachua. I was wondering does anyone know if Gainesville RTS has park and ride lots into the campus. I would like to drive down part way, park and take the bus to avoid the traffic and parking on campus. I saw Alachua has a bus but it only runs twice a day to the campus.
Thank you for any assistance with this issue.

I'm not sure there are designated lots. You can park at Sante Fe Community college or the Oaks mall for example. I'd find your route that is closest and go check out where the stop is to see if there might be parking.
